7 Temperature status Green—The server is operating at normal temperature.
Amber, steady—One or more temperature sensors
breached the critical threshold.
Amber, blinking—One or more temperature sensors
breached the non-recoverable threshold.
8 Power supply status
Green—All power supplies are operating normally.
Amber, steady—One or more power supplies are in a
degraded operational state.
Amber, blinking—One or more power supplies are in a
critical fault state.
9 Network link activity
Off—The Ethernet link is idle.
Green—One or more Ethernet LOM ports are
link-active, but there is no activity.
Green, blinking—One or more Ethernet LOM ports are
link-active, with activity.
Table 1-50 CDE280 Front Panel LEDs, Definitions of States (continued)
